Salpara is a Rural village located in Dhing, Nagaon, Assam.

The total population of Salpara is 3,104.

Salpara village comprises 606 households.

The literacy rate in Salpara is 60.3%. Among the literate population of 1,495, there are 810 literate males and 685 literate females.

In Salpara, there are 1,603 males and 1,501 females, with a sex ratio of 936 females per 1000 males.

There are 624 children (20.1% of population), comprising 319 boys and 305 girls.

The total number of workers in Salpara is 889, with 827 main workers and 62 marginal workers.

Salpara is located in Assam state, Nagaon district, and falls under Dhing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 284646 and LGD code is 284646.
